What drives portray costs in Cape Coral
Cape Coral properties present a completely unique combine of construction and weather. Most exteriors are stucco over block, with hairline cracking and efflorescence if prep is rushed. Interiors most commonly have textured ceilings and patched drywall from past hurricane upkeep. The variables that circulation pricing maximum the following are:
- Prep complexity. Pressure washing, scraping, sanding, patching, caulking, priming, and sealing moisture or tannin stains all add exertions. Cracked stucco or chalking surfaces need extra steps.
- Paint and coatings. Exterior elastomerics and premium acrylics money more up entrance but cut repaints. On interiors, better paints develop disguise and scrubbability and lower the number of coats, that may offset the fabric price.
- Access and height. Two story partitions, steep roof lines, or canal part elevations may additionally require extra apparatus and time.
- Color changes. Jumping from dark to mild or vice versa in general potential more primer or another topcoat. Red and confident blues can desire an additional coat even over a tinted primer.
- Scheduling. Peak season for exteriors runs overdue fall by spring. If you prefer work in a ultimate month, book early or expect much less wiggle room on price.

The eighty/20 rule in painting
Painters talk about the 80/20 rule in painting this way: about 20 percentage of the work, more commonly floor prep and first move slicing in, drives 80 % of the closing appearance and longevity. If you have to trim scope to in good shape a price range, do no longer lower into that 20 %. Make tradeoffs in shade complexity, characteristic walls, or decrease priority areas, no longer in primer or caulk.

What is the toughest colour to paint over? Deep reds, sturdy yellows, and saturated blues should be cussed. They bleed or depart shadowing even after two coats. A gray tinted primer tailor-made to the ultimate color makes a gigantic big difference. If your wall painter in Cape Coral suggests a specific primer coloration beneath your selected topcoat, pay attention. That step is simply not upselling, that's dilemma avoidance.

What are signs and symptoms of a unhealthy paint job
Cape Coral humidity exposes sloppy work rapid. Walk around your place every week after the process and appearance carefully.
- Lap marks or flashing stripes seen in low angle gentle.
- Peeling or bubbling close to window sills or stucco cracks.
- Thin insurance at trim strains, stores, and transfer plates.
- Drips, vacations, or heavy roller texture where it must be soft.
- Caulk splits at joints within the first month.
